About this role
[solidcore] is seeking a highly motivated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A) Analyst to join our team! This is a great opportunity to build your FP&A career with a leader in the boutique fitness sector and at a rapidly growing company with a collaborative & supportive team culture. This role is hybrid, with 3 days per week in our Arlington, VA office near Washington D.C.
As part of our FP&A team, you'll support the financial analysis, reporting, budgeting and forecasting that help leadership make informed business decisions.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, analytically strong, and eager to grow their skills in a fast-paced, multi-unit business.
